SIOUX FALLS—The University of Sioux Falls Soccer Team will look to end a three-match losing streak when the Cougars return home to host a pair of Northern Sun Intercollegiate Conference this weekend at the USF Sports Complex. The Cougars (1-5-0, 0-3-0 NSIC) will play MSU Moorhead (1-4-0, 1-2-0 NSIC) on Friday, Sept. 21 at 5 p.m. and Northern State (3-2-1, 1-1-1 NSIC) on Sunday, Sept. 23 at 1 p.m.

Cougars fall to Augustana, 4-0
The USF Soccer Team fell to cross-city rival Augustana (3-1-1, 2-0-0 NSIC), 4-0, last Sunday in NSIC action. USF had several opportunities to end its scoring drought which has extended to two matches. The Cougars totaled 11 shots throughout the contest, seven of which came in the first half. USF's offense was led by junior
Lauren LaFavre, who attacked the Augustana defense with four shots, two of which were on goal. LaFavre has a team-leading 16 shots on the season with a shot on goal percentage of .500. Juniors
Lily McKown and
McKayla Philippi each recorded two shots in the contest. Junior goalkeeper
Brayden Paul accumulated nine saves during the match, pushing her season save total to 36 in six games.
Series History
Vs. MSU Moorhead
After a loss in the first-ever meeting between the two programs in 2012, the Cougars have not lost again to MSU Moorhead. Culminating 11 points after the last five matches, USF owns a 3-1-2 record against the Dragons. In
Brittany Domino's time at USF, she has a 1-0-2 record against MSUM, earning a point in a 1-1 draw last year behind the lone goal scored by
Morgan Lovato. USF is 2-0-1 against MSU Moorhead when traveling to Moorhead.
Vs. Northern State
The Cougars are 1-4-1 against Northern State in their previous six matchups, including a 1-1-1 mark in home games. Most recently, the Cougars won their first contest against Northern State in an overtime thriller that ended in a 1-0 decision last year. The first three games in the series history against Northern State went to overtime, where USF tied NSU in 2012 and suffered losses in 2013 and 2014.
USF Offense continues to pressure
USF's offense is led by LaFavre has a team-leading 16 shots on the season with a shot on goal percentage of .500. Freshman
Aundria Vargas has also accumulated 11 shots on the season, five of which were on goal for a .455 shot on goal percentage. Vargas also has scored one goal on the season. As a team, the Cougars have totaled 94 shots in six games with 52 shots on goal for a total shot on goal percentage of .553.
USF picked 12th in preseason poll
The University of Sioux Falls Soccer Team, which is coming off its best season at NCAA DII, has been picked to finish in a tie for 12th in the Northern Sun Intercollegiate Conference (NSIC), according to the 2018 NSIC Preseason Coaches Poll, which was released August 9. USF soccer had a program-DII-best 5-9-4 overall mark, and was 4-7-4 in the NSIC for 10th in the league in 2017. In the preseason poll, USF received 69 points and sits tied with Wayne State for 12th in the poll. The Cougars currently sit tied for 9th in the conference standings after four games.
Head Coach Brittany Domino leads USF
Brittany Domino enters her fourth season as the head coach of the USF Soccer program in 2018. During Domino's tenure, the Cougars have built up their defense and added offseason signings to bolster their offensive attack, which set Division II program records for goals, points, assists and nearly every statistical category. In her third season at the helm of the USF Women's Soccer program, Domino reached unprecedented territory for USF in their Division II era, finishing with a 5-9-4 overall record, 4-7-4 in the NSIC during the 2017 campaign. The Cougars finished with program-bests of five wins overall, four wins in NSIC games, and 16 total points in league play, tying them for 10th place, their highest finish in six seasons as members of the league. In 2017, Sioux Falls again improved on both sides of the ball, breaking their previous Division II USF program records in both goals scored and goals allowed. The Cougar coaching staff also includes Assistant Coach
Kyle Halfpop who has been with USF for two years, and Gabe Wortman.
